In February, the average temperature is usually around 27°C. May is typically the warmest month in Colombo, when it usually averages around 29°C. You can expect the least rain in February. The coldest month is July, with temperatures averaging 25°C. The rainiest month is November.

Travelling from Birmingham International Airport (BHX) to Colombo: what you need to know

  • The timezone in Colombo is UTC+5:30. The city is five hours 30 minutes ahead of Birmingham, where Birmingham International Airport is located.

  • For stress-free travel, arrive at the airport two hours ahead of international flights and one hour before domestic departures. This will give you enough time to board your BHX to Colombo flight.

  • Longer lines at check-in and security are likely if you're flying during high season, so allow some extra breathing room. A good rule for peak periods? Arrive up to four hours ahead for international flights and at least two hours for domestic departures.

Explore more of Sri Lanka

  • Colombo is easy to fall in love with, but there are so many other parts of Sri Lanka waiting to be discovered. About 306 kilometres north of Colombo, a trip to Jaffna will keep your itinerary packed. Start with leading attractions like Jaffna Fort, Dambakola Patuna Sangamitta Temple and Jaffna Public Library.

  • Around 241 kilometres north-east of Colombo, Trincomalee is another essential stop in Sri Lanka. Start your sightseeing at Koneswaram Temple, Fort Frederick and Marble Beach.
